Adirondack Health opening ambulatory surgery unit in former OR space

Adirondack Health will soon open an ambulatory surgery unit at Adirondack Medical Center in Saranac Lake, N.Y., the Adirondack Daily Enterprise reports.

Advertisement

The ASU is under construction in renovated space that formerly housed operating rooms. It’s expected to open to patients soon, and a ribbon-cutting ceremony is scheduled for Nov. 21.

The unit is intended for patients getting surgery that doesn’t require an overnight stay. It will feature a new MRI suite.

Adirondack Health is headquartered in Saranac Lake.
